Since August 2022, ITA Airways has experienced significant changes in its operations and fleet. At that time, the Italian airline operated 56 aircraft and was part of the SkyTeam alliance. As of October 2025, ITA Airways has expanded its fleet to more than 100 aircraft. The company is also transitioning from SkyTeam to integration with Star Alliance.

This growth marks a notable development for the carrier as it continues to modernize its fleet and adapt its strategic partnerships. The move to Star Alliance represents a shift in ITA Airways' global network alignment.

The expansion of ITA Airways’ fleet reflects the airline’s commitment to modernization and competitiveness within the European aviation market.
